NATIONAL FRENCH FRY DAY
That's right! July 13 is National French Fry Day. Here are some fun facts, courtesy of Fox News Online.
* Americans eat more than 4.5 billion lbs. of French friends each year.
* The average American eats nearly 30 lbs. of FFs in a single year.
* Potatoes that are popularly used for make FFs are russet, Yukon gold & sweet potato.
* While "French" is in the dish's name, multiple countries claim to be the originators, including not only France but also Belgium, Spain, & Russia. Blogger's comment: I can neither confirm nor deny that Joe Biden once claimed that he invented French fries.
* I could mention how many calories are contained in a small serving of FFs, but I won't.
* The North American FF market is expected to surpass $9.9 billion by 2026.

PRIDE IN AMERICA
"And, according to Gallup, this July 4, the lowest number of Americans in recorded polling history identified as extremely proud to be American. That number breaks down in highly partisan fashion: 58% of Republicans say they are extremely proud to be American, while just 26% of Democrats do. That gap is consistent across time. But for everyone--Republicans, Democrats & Independents--the number has declined.
"There is a reason for that. We no longer have a common vision of what it means to be an American. From the right, it seems that the founding principles of the nation, as articulated in the Declaration & Constitution, are under attack; therefore, pride in American has declined, particularly since 2019. From the left, the founding principles themselves are the problem; movement away from those principles has coincided with increase in Democrat pride, which means the Trump & post-Trump era (2017 onward) correlates with an extraordinary drop in pride in America.
"All of this materializes in the constant polarization of nearly every issue. For communities with a shared set of principles, individual maladies do not represent deeper philosophical cancers; for communities with heterogenous principles, every malady can be attributed to cancerous divides multiplying & manifesting. Thus, every mass shooting turns into a referendum on deeper American divides, rather than into conversations about best political policy; every Supreme Court decision turns into a debate over whether American ought to overthrow all existing institutions or to reinforce them." Ben Shapiro, column in Norfolk Daily News, 7/9
GOING GREEN
"The Wall Street Journal carried a story last week about the rising cost of electric vehicles. General Motors has added $66,250 to the price of its Hummer electric pickup truck. That vehicle now costs between $85,000 & $105,000. Tesla has increased prices three times this year for a performance version of its top-selling Model Y SUV, raising it to $69,900. Ford has also increased prices on its EVs.
"There are less expensive electric cars, but challenges remain. These include the availability of batteries. The lithium in them comes mostly from China. Do we really want to underwrite more of the Chinese economy & its military when Beijing is a threat to American interests?
"The last time I filled up my tank with gasoline it took me about two minutes (& cost $75, twice what it cost two years ago) While there are several variables, the time it takes to charge an electric vehicle, according to Carfax.com, ranges from less than an hour to 12 hours, depending on which of three charging levels one chooses.
"Suppose you are stuck in traffic during an evacuation from a hurricane & your battery runs out of juice? If there is no charging station nearby, what do you do? If your vehicle stalls, a massive backup is likely to ensue & your plan to flee the hurricane will be thwarted with potentially disastrous results.
"Technology should precede ideology, not the reverse. The Biden administration & its green allies want to force us into electric cars before most people can afford them & before they become as practical & convenient as gas-powered cars." Cal Thomas, column in NDN, 7/9
